How to Find the Best Storage Solutions for Your Small Space

Living in a small space can present a unique set of challenges, especially when it comes to storage. Whether you're living in a tiny apartment, a studio, or just dealing with limited storage space, finding effective ways to store your belongings is essential to maintaining organization and reducing clutter. Fortunately, there are plenty of creative and functional storage solutions that can help you make the most out of every inch of space. Here's how you can find the best storage solutions for your small space.

1. Utilize Vertical Space

One of the best ways to maximize storage in a small area is by using your vertical space. Walls are often underutilized, but with the right tools, they can offer a wealth of storage potential. Install floating shelves to store books, decorative items, or everyday essentials. Wall‑mounted racks, hooks and pegboards can keep your kitchen utensils, coats, bags, and even shoes organized without taking up floor space.

2. Opt for Multi‑Functional Furniture

When dealing with limited space, furniture that serves more than one purpose can be a game‑changer. Invest in multi‑functional pieces like a sofa with built‑in storage, a bed with drawers underneath, or a coffee table that doubles as a storage chest. These types of furniture can help keep your space organized while providing essential seating or sleeping options.

3. Under‑Bed Storage

The space beneath your bed is a hidden gem for storage. Many modern beds come with built‑in drawers or lift‑up platforms, making it the perfect place to store extra linens, shoes, or seasonal clothing. If your bed doesn't have storage built in, you can still make use of the space with under‑bed storage bins or rolling boxes. A lofted bed can also create room underneath for additional storage or a cozy workspace.

4. Embrace Multi‑Use Rooms

In a small space, each room needs to pull double duty. Your living room could also serve as your office, or your dining room could function as both a place to eat and a place to store craft supplies. Use room dividers or furniture placement to create zones that define each function. Fold‑out desks, wall‑mounted desks, or compact workstations can help you set up a productive space without taking up too much room.

5. Invest in Modular Storage

Modular shelving, cubes and drawer systems offer flexibility and can be customized to suit your needs. These solutions can be rearranged or expanded as needed, perfect for growing collections of books, office supplies, or kitchen essentials. Many units can also be stacked or hung on the wall to further optimize space.

6. Maximize Closet Storage

Closets are often one of the most underused spaces in small homes, but with the right storage solutions, they can provide a lot of extra room. Invest in adjustable shelves, hanging racks, or pull‑out bins to help organize your clothing, shoes, and accessories. A closet organizer can maximize vertical space, giving you more room to store items that might otherwise end up taking up space elsewhere.

7. Use Overhead Storage

If you have high ceilings, use that extra height to your advantage. Ceiling‑mounted racks or cabinets can store items that are rarely used, such as seasonal decorations or luggage. You can also install hooks or rails on the ceiling to hang bikes, bags, or other large items that might clutter the floor.

8. Create Hidden Storage

Hidden storage is an excellent way to maintain a clean and uncluttered look in your small space. Look for furniture pieces with hidden compartments, such as ottomans or coffee tables with concealed storage. You can also incorporate hidden storage in unexpected places, like the back of doors or beneath stairs. These solutions keep items out of sight and preserve your space's aesthetic.

9. Declutter Regularly

One of the most important steps in making the most of your small space is to keep it clutter‑free. Regularly assess what you have and get rid of items that you no longer use or need. Donate, sell, or recycle things that are taking up space. A smaller, more intentional collection of belongings will help you keep your space organized and reduce the need for excessive storage solutions.

10. Use Clear Storage Containers

Using clear storage containers helps you keep track of what's inside without having to open every box or drawer. This is especially useful for storing items like office supplies, craft materials, or seasonal items. Label the containers for easy identification and stack them neatly in closets, under beds, or on shelves.

11. Think About Vertical Storage in the Bathroom

The bathroom is often one of the smallest rooms in a home, but it still requires plenty of storage for toiletries, towels, and other essentials. Wall‑mounted shelves or over‑the‑door organizers can help clear up countertop space while keeping everything accessible. Consider installing floating vanities or cabinets that don't touch the floor, freeing up space for additional storage below.

12. Use Baskets and Bins

Baskets and bins are great for organizing loose items that don't have a designated spot. Use them to store anything from toys and laundry to scarves and blankets. Baskets are versatile and come in a variety of sizes, making them perfect for storing everything from small personal items to larger belongings. You can even use them as decor, stacking them on shelves or under tables.

13. Use Nooks and Crannies

Every home has little nooks and crannies that can be used for extra storage. The space behind doors, along the sides of furniture, or even in deep cabinets can be perfect for stowing away items. Consider installing pull‑out shelves or racks in awkward spaces to maximize their utility. Even narrow hallways or entryways can be turned into functional storage zones with the right organizing solutions.

Conclusion

Finding the right storage solutions for your small space is all about creativity and strategic planning. By using vertical space, investing in multi‑functional furniture, and making the most of every nook and cranny, you can keep your home organized and clutter‑free. With a little ingenuity, small spaces can be as efficient and comfortable as any larger room. The key is to think outside the box and make your space work for you.
